Mark in Jenkins build with "NOT RUN" Test Cases and display in the UI (with colours, etc)

XMLWordPrintable

      • Get automated test cases from Testlink
      • Find the TAP files after test cases complete
      • For each found automated test case result (TAP) then update Testlink
      • For each not found automated test case (NOT RUN in fact), mark in Jenkins build and display in the UI (with colours, etc)

      What I want is to get the statistic information shown on the Jenkins Testlink ReportSummary Page, please find the attachment for the screenshot. There are 5 test cases to be executed, you can see 3 passed 1 skipped 1 failed, but sometimes one of the test case is not executed at all because the pre-condition of the test case is wrong. In this case, the result of this test case should be shown as "NOT EXECUTED" or "NOT RUN".
